C.A.R.A. – Chicago Area Runners Association is a vibrant group that promote running for all ages throughout the Midwest.  Yatra is an official sponsor of CARA’s “Roads Scholarship Program” this program is aimed to build confidence and self-esteem, for at-risk Chicago area high school students, through a mentorship-based running program that achieves positive impact in education and life. http://www.cararuns.org/en/CARA-Road-Scholars/

 

 

 

We love to SING – Yatra supports Chicago Childrens Choir, (CCC) Founded in 1956 during the height of the civil rights movement, CCC is a non profit organization committed to peacefully uniting a diverse world through education, musical expression and excellence.  CCC has performed for President Obama,Andrea Bocelli, Luciano Pavarotti, Quincy Jones, Beyoncé Knowles, Enrique Iglesias, Celine Dion and more.  This year, Team Yatra presented free “Music Muffs to all 60 members of the Lincoln Park Choir. http://www.ccchoir.org/
